Making a gate

I’m making a gate on my CNC mill. There’s a video of the progress here:

There will be 3 sections, the top section is horizontal panels, the second section is wooden poles, and third section is vertical panels.

The CNC has been great for making the joints and the slots to rest the panels.

If I were to start again I’d probably resize the machine to be able to cut a full length plank of wood because having to turn the wood and make sure it all lines up perfectly has been a bit of a pain.

Heh, fortunately I had the whole gate designed in Fusion360 anyway, so exporting the paths to the CNC was nice and fast. I’m also rubbish with a chisel!!

It’s 8mm flat, so around 1/3rd of an inch. I’ve been running it super slow because I unfortunately chipped the tip of the bit over the weekend and it’s causing a lot of smoke! I’ll post details of my optimal settings once my replacements arrive on Tuesday.

That is a great project. I do this type of work on my routing table but this is definitely a creative approach. One thing that came to mind when seeing this is possibly setting up a jig to mount them upright under the cutting head. This would require removing the scrap board and/or creating a hole to do them. I could picture lining up a handful of tenons at once and having them all completed without the need to turn them. That would be interesting to try. Biggest problem would be dealing with the tool depth supporting the depth of the cut. Has to be long enough to not drive the gantry into the piece.
